## TileScout Prefetcher Auth

The TileScout prefetcher pulls map tiles ahead of predicted viewport movement. All requests go to the internal tile broker over mTLS; the prefetcher additionally presents a broker API key per request. Scope is read-only, limited to the basemap tileset. Keys rotate quarterly; old keys are valid for a 48-hour overlap. Audit logs record key fingerprint, tile range, and requester zone. For review purposes, the current staging key is included here.

app token of hahig-bawef = qvz4-jEJj

## Break-Glass Access: Quorrel Autoscaler

Plugin authors for the Quorrel queue-depth autoscaler normally cannot touch scaling thresholds directly. In an emergency where queue depth exceeds safe bounds and the control plane is unresponsive, break-glass access may be invoked. All such actions are audited. To unlock the override console, enter the recovery passphrase shown below.

vault phrase of fadup-tageg = zoreth-sorir-noveth-juldor-istiel-zorwyn

**14:22 — Factory library regression confirmed**

At this point we confirmed that the Quillbarrow test-data factory was generating overlapping primary keys after the seed-pool refactor, causing flaky integration failures across three suites. New team members should note: factories share a global sequence, so any change to seeding order affects every consumer. We pinned the prior release fleet-wide while a fix was prepared. The pinned version is identified by the token below.

session token of bajeg-bajop = htk4_6c57

Management Meeting Minutes — Quenlow Fabrication

Present: D. Marsh, E. Tullis, K. Branner. Gross-margin review completed for H1. Blended margin at 33%, down two points. Drivers: alloy input costs, rework at the Eastvale plant. Actions: Tullis to renegotiate supply terms; Marsh to cost automation of the finishing line; Branner to flag low-margin SKUs for discontinuation. Next review in six weeks. A confidential note on forward business plans is appended directly below these minutes.

internal memo for tagef-hadup: Gross margin on Ulaath came in at 15 percent against a plan of 5 percent. Only 7 of the 120 pilot accounts renewed Ulaath, so a churn review is set for October 15.